Label TextWorn in pairs by women, these heavy anklets rest on top of the foot. They are both a symbol of status and provide magical protection against disease and other misfortune caused by malicious spirits. Few people now wear such heavy adornments. Many have been collected by itinerant art traders and sold to collectors on the international market.
